Hurricane Ike rakes Caribbean - Ike ripped off roofs, sank boats and blocked the road for aid to reach a flooded Haitian city on Sunday as it roared over the southern Bahamas as a ferocious Category 4 hurricane. The Florida Keys evacuated and Cuba prepared for a direct hit.

U.S. takes control of Fannie, Freddie - The Bush administration announced Sunday that the federal government was taking control of mortgage giants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ac.
